Description

This office lease form states that the landlord shall install a freight elevator that will be adjacent to the tenant's exclusive loading dock. Upon completion of the installation of the tenant's freight elevator, the tenant, at its sole cost and expense, shall maintain the tenant's freight elevator in good working order.

You heard correctly. An elevator is not always designed to carry passengers. There are elevators specifically designed to transport material goods and referred to as freight elevators.

Passenger elevators are elevators that are intended for passenger transport. These elevators are common in, among other things, apartment buildings, tenant-owner associations, offices and public environments.

The ASME A17. 1 / CSA B44 Safety Code for Elevators and Escalators has become the accepted guide throughout North America for the design, construction, installation, operation, inspection, testing, maintenance, alteration, and repair of elevators, escalators and related conveyances.

A freight elevator is intended to move very heavy loads, such as cars or cargo in industrial buildings.

ADA elevator dimensions include several minimums. The minimum ADA door width for an elevator car is 36 inches. The depth of the car must be at least 51 inches, and the width must be at least 68 inches, unless the elevator has center-opening doors, in which case at least 80 inches are required.

What is the standard for lift? As per IS 15202 Clause 5, a home lift shall have a load capacity of not less than 204 kg (three passengers) and not more than 272 kg (four passengers), and a car speed not exceeding 0.2 m per second. Also, a two-person lift is not recommended for various technical reasons.

Freight elevators are designed to move goods and materials throughout a building. Compared to passenger elevators, freight cars travel at slower speeds, can carry much heavier loads and are designed to withstand tougher working conditions.

It is important to begin by noting that ASME 17.1-2019 ? better known as Safety Code for Elevators and Escalators ? only recognizes two types of elevators: passenger and freight. Service elevators are simply passenger elevators that have been ruggedized to carry both passengers and freight.
